Announcement: All noncommercial projects registered to use Earth Engine before
April 15, 2025 must
verify noncommercial eligibility to maintain Earth Engine access.
ee.Image.matrixDiagonal
Stay organized with collections
Save and categorize content based on your preferences.
Computes the diagonal of the matrix in a single column.
Usage | Returns | Image.matrixDiagonal() | Image |
Argument | Type | Details | this: value | Image | The image to which the operation is applied. |
Except as otherwise noted, the content of this page is licensed under the Creative Commons Attribution 4.0 License, and code samples are licensed under the Apache 2.0 License. For details, see the Google Developers Site Policies. Java is a registered trademark of Oracle and/or its affiliates.
Last updated 2023-10-06 UTC.
[null,null,["Last updated 2023-10-06 UTC."],[[["\u003cp\u003eThis operation computes the diagonal of an image matrix and returns it as a single column in a new image.\u003c/p\u003e\n"],["\u003cp\u003eIt's applicable to image data and can be accessed using \u003ccode\u003eImage.matrixDiagonal()\u003c/code\u003e.\u003c/p\u003e\n"],["\u003cp\u003eThe input is an image, and the output is a new image containing the diagonal elements.\u003c/p\u003e\n"]]],["The `matrixDiagonal()` function extracts the diagonal elements of a matrix within an image. It takes an image as input and returns a new image containing the diagonal values arranged in a single column. The operation is applied directly to the input image. The function doesn't require any additional arguments.\n"],null,["# ee.Image.matrixDiagonal\n\nComputes the diagonal of the matrix in a single column.\n\n\u003cbr /\u003e\n\n| Usage | Returns |\n|--------------------------|---------|\n| Image.matrixDiagonal`()` | Image |\n\n| Argument | Type | Details |\n|---------------|-------|----------------------------------------------|\n| this: `value` | Image | The image to which the operation is applied. |"]]